At Hampton Court Train Station, the focus is on ensuring passenger convenience and accessibility. The station is equipped with a staffed ticket office with extensive opening hours from 06:30 to 18:30 during weekdays, 08:00 to 19:00 on Saturdays, and 09:00 to 17:40 on Sundays. For added convenience, there are ticket machines available, allowing passengers to swiftly collect tickets bought online.
Boasting full step-free access, the station caters to passengers with mobility impairments, offering wheelchair availability and accessible toilets. While there is no staffed help available, customer help points and guards on the train provide assistance as needed. Additionally, public CCTV and seating areas are accessible throughout the station premises.
For cyclists, Hampton Court provides ample bicycle storage facilities with 178 spaces on Platform 3, equipped with sheltered, CCTV-monitored racks. Although there are no cycle hire facilities at the station, its superb connectivity makes it an ideal spot for a green commute.
Hampton Court's transport connectivity is robust, underpinned by its strategic location off Hampton Court Way (A309), making it easily accessible for rail replacement services. Bus services are well-integrated, with information readily available in a downloadable format for planning onward journeys. For those preferring to drive, the station offers a large car park with 204 spaces and dedicated spots for blue badge holders, although hiring a car directly at the station is not an option.

Situated in the heart of the charming town of Linlithgow, just 20 miles west of Edinburgh, Linlithgow train station serves as a key gateway to a wealth of Scottish locales. Whether you're a local heading into the city for work, a student, or a traveler exploring Scotland, the station offers a blend of essential amenities and convenient transport links to make your journey smooth and enjoyable.
The station is equipped with a ticket office that operates from early morning until late at night, ensuring that you can always secure a ticket for your travels. For those who prefer online booking, ticket collection is facilitated by accessible ticket machines located at the station. Moreover, for passengers with hearing impairments, an induction loop is available, enhancing accessibility.
Independently navigating the station is straightforward due to the comprehensive step-free access provided throughout. Despite having no accessible toilets, the station offers waiting rooms on both platforms where travelers can also access public Wi-Fi. If you're looking to grab a quick refreshment, a coffee vending machine is on hand to cater to your caffeine needs before you embark on your journey.
Linlithgow station boasts substantial connectivity with various modes of transport ensuring seamless travel. Should railway services be disrupted, a rail replacement service operates with buses picking up passengers from High Street. For detailed information about bus services, visit Traveline Scotland or call their 24-hour hotline. Taxi services are equally accessible, with details available at TrainTaxi.
Parking is hassle-free with a no-charge policy, as there are 96 parking spaces available, inclusive of two blue badge spaces. Cyclists are also catered to with a covered bicycle storage area accommodating up to 38 bikes, protected by CCTV for enhanced security.
